WebThis is because aspartame contains phenylalanine, which people with PKU cannot metabolise. If a product contains aspartame, the ingredients list will include aspartame or its E number E951. There will also be a separate warning on the product label that it contains a source of phenylalanine. People with PKU should check food labels for this ...

PhenQ ... WebSide effects of phenylalanine include anxiety, restlessness, and hyperactivity, especially in children. Although phenylalanine supplements are mostly well-tolerated, they can cause nausea, headaches, and heartburn in high doses. At doses higher than 5,000 mg per day, phenylalanine becomes toxic and can damage the nerves.
